Solutions for LED Applications
Traditional incandescent lamps are increasingly being
replaced by Light Emitting Diodes (LEDs). LEDs offer
compelling advantages, including a high level of light
efficiency, reliability, mechanical stability and long
operating lifetime. Because LEDs must be operated at
constant current, DC-DC converters with the capability of
efficiently translating the operating voltage into the LED
forward voltage are required. Further key elements of LED
control circuits are overcurrent protection, over heating
protection (temperature sensing) and efficient energy
utilization.

A typical LED solution can be as simple as a battery and
a resistor, but with more complex dimming, flashing and
multi-color applications; and more rigorous requirements
in terms of matching brightness and color, there is an
increasing need to control and monitor the current in an
LED application.
